Zum Hauptinhalt springen

Wie installiere und führe ich PostgreSQL unter Windows aus - Schritt für Schritt Anleitung

PostgreSQL - es ist ein leistungsfähiges, offenes relationales Datenbankmanagementsystem, das für eine Vielzahl von Zwecken verwendet werden kann, von kleinen Anwendungen bis hin zu großen, skalierbaren Projekten. Die Installation von PostgreSQL unter Windows mag für Anfänger eine schwierige Aufgabe sein, aber in Wirklichkeit ist der gesamte Prozess ziemlich einfach und kann in nur wenigen Minuten durchgeführt werden.

Dieser Schritt-für-Schritt-Leitfaden hilft Ihnen, PostgreSQL unter Windows zu installieren und für die erfolgreiche Verwendung zu konfigurieren. Sie erfahren, wo Sie anfangen müssen, wie Sie die PostgreSQL-Version auswählen und den Prozess der Installation, Konfiguration und Ausführung von PostgreSQL auf Ihrem Computer durchlaufen. Außerdem erhalten Sie Informationen, wie Sie nach Abschluss aller Schritte die Funktionsfähigkeit des installierten Systems überprüfen können.

Anmerkung: Für dieses Handbuch haben wir Windows 10 verwendet, diese Schritte gelten jedoch auch für eine frühere Version von Windows.

Installation von PostgreSQL unter Windows: Vorbereitungen für die Installation

Bevor Sie mit der Installation von PostgreSQL unter Windows beginnen, müssen Sie einige Vorbereitungsschritte ausführen:

1. Überprüfen Sie die Systemanforderungen.

Stellen Sie sicher, dass Ihr Computer die Anforderungen für die PostgreSQL-Installation erfüllt. Sie müssen über eine geeignete Version des Windows-Betriebssystems verfügen und genügend Speicherplatz auf Ihrer Festplatte haben, um die Datenbank zu installieren und zu verwalten.

2. Laden Sie die PostgreSQL-Installationsdatei herunter.

Gehen Sie zur PostgreSQL-Website (https://www .postgresql.org/) und laden Sie die Installationsdatei für Ihr Windows-Betriebssystem herunter. Wählen Sie eine geeignete Version von PostgreSQL aus und klicken Sie auf den Link zum Herunterladen der Datei.

3. Führen Sie die Installationsdatei aus.

Sobald die PostgreSQL-Installationsdatei heruntergeladen wurde, suchen Sie sie auf Ihrem Computer und führen Sie sie mit einem Doppelklick aus. Folgen Sie dann den Anweisungen des Installationsassistenten und wählen Sie die gewünschten Optionen und Installationsoptionen aus.

4. Wählen Sie das Installationsverzeichnis aus.

Wenn Sie PostgreSQL unter Windows installieren, werden Sie aufgefordert, das Verzeichnis auszuwählen, in dem der Datenbankserver installiert werden soll. Standardmäßig wird das Installationsverzeichnis C sein:\Programme\PostgreSQL\, aber Sie können bei Bedarf ein anderes Verzeichnis auswählen.

5. Geben Sie das Passwort für den Postgres-Benutzer ein.

Während der Installation werden Sie aufgefordert, ein Passwort für den Postgres-Benutzer einzugeben, der der Superuser der Datenbank ist. Stellen Sie sicher, dass Sie ein sicheres und komplexes Passwort haben, das schwer zu erraten ist.

6. Beenden Sie die Installation.

Wenn alle erforderlichen Optionen und Optionen ausgewählt sind, klicken Sie auf Fertig stellen oder Installieren, um mit der Installation von PostgreSQL für Windows zu beginnen. Sobald die Installation abgeschlossen ist, können Sie den Datenbankserver starten und mit dem System beginnen.

Nachdem die Vorbereitungen für die Installation von PostgreSQL unter Windows abgeschlossen sind, können Sie mit dem Einrichten und Starten des Datenbankservers fortfahren.

Laden des PostgreSQL-Installationsprogramms

1. Besuchen Sie die offizielle PostgreSQL-Website unter https://www .postgresql.org/download/windows/.

2. Scrollen Sie nach unten zum Abschnitt "Windows" und suchen Sie nach der Überschrift "Interactive installer by BigSQL".

3. Klicken Sie neben "Interactive installer by BigSQL" auf den Link "Download the installer".

4. Wählen Sie auf der sich öffnenden Seite die entsprechende Version von PostgreSQL für Ihr Windows-Betriebssystem aus.

5. Nachdem Sie eine Version ausgewählt haben, klicken Sie auf den Link "Download" daneben, um mit dem Download des Installationsprogramms zu beginnen.

6. Wenn der Download abgeschlossen ist, suchen Sie die Installationsdatei im Download-Ordner, z. B. "postgresql-13.1-1- windows ist x64.exe".

7. Doppelklicken Sie auf die Installationsdatei, um die Installation von PostgreSQL auf Ihrem Computer zu starten.

8. Folgen Sie den Anweisungen des PostgreSQL-Installationsprogramms und wählen Sie die gewünschten Optionen aus, z. B. den Installationspfad, die Sprache der Benutzeroberfläche und das Passwort für den Postgres-Benutzer.

9. Nach Abschluss der Installation kann PostgreSQL gestartet und verwendet werden.

Ausführen des PostgreSQL-Installationsprogramms

Um mit der Installation von PostgreSQL für Windows zu beginnen, müssen Sie die Installationsdatei von der offiziellen Website herunterladen postgresql.org . Es wird empfohlen, die neueste stabile Version von PostgreSQL auszuwählen.

Nachdem Sie die Installationsdatei heruntergeladen haben, suchen Sie sie im Download-Ordner und doppelklicken Sie darauf, um die Installation zu starten. Möglicherweise fordert das System die Berechtigung zum Ausführen der Datei durch den Administrator an - bestätigen Sie diese Aktion, wenn Sie über die entsprechenden Berechtigungen verfügen.

Das Fenster des PostgreSQL-Installationsprogramms wird geöffnet. Dieses Fenster enthält die Installationseinstellungen sowie zusätzliche Komponenten, die Sie für die Installation mit PostgreSQL auswählen können.

InstallationselementDie BeschreibungRichtwert
PostgreSQL ServerDer PostgreSQL-Server, die Hauptkomponente für die Arbeit mit Datenbanken.Festlegen
pgAdmin 4Grafische Benutzeroberfläche für die PostgreSQL-Verwaltung.Festlegen
Stack BuilderEin Werkzeug zum Installieren zusätzlicher Module und PostgreSQL-Erweiterungen.Nicht installieren
Command Line ToolsEin Befehlszeilentoolkit für die Arbeit mit PostgreSQL.Festlegen

Wählen Sie die zu installierenden Komponenten aus, und klicken Sie dann auf "Next" (Weiter), um mit der Installation fortzufahren.

Wählen Sie auf dem nächsten Bildschirm des Installationsprogramms den Ordner aus, in dem PostgreSQL installiert werden soll. Es wird empfohlen, den Standardwert beizubehalten, aber Sie können den Ordner bei Bedarf ändern. Klicken Sie auf "Next" (Weiter), um fortzufahren.

Geben Sie dann das Passwort für das PostgreSQL-Superuser-Konto ein (ein Benutzer mit Administratorrechten). Geben Sie ein sicheres Kennwort ein und notieren Sie es, da es für den Zugriff auf die Datenbanken erforderlich ist.

Klicken Sie auf "Next" (Weiter), um die Installation fortzusetzen. Im nächsten Fenster fordert das Installationsprogramm Sie auf, den Port zu konfigurieren, auf dem der PostgreSQL-Server ausgeführt wird. Standardmäßig wird Port 5432 verwendet, Sie können ihn jedoch ändern, wenn dieser Port bereits belegt ist oder Sie lieber einen anderen Port verwenden möchten.

Klicken Sie auf "Next" (Weiter), um die Installation fortzusetzen. Das Installationsprogramm fordert Sie dann auf, ein Gebietsschema für die Datenbank auszuwählen. Wählen Sie die Standardeinstellung aus, wenn Sie kein bestimmtes Gebietsschema benötigen, und klicken Sie auf "Next" (Weiter).

Auf dem letzten Bildschirm des Installationsprogramms wird eine Zusammenfassung der ausgewählten Einstellungen angezeigt. Stellen Sie sicher, dass alle ausgewählten Komponenten und Einstellungen Ihren Anforderungen entsprechen.

Klicken Sie auf "Next" (Weiter), um die PostgreSQL-Installation zu starten. Warten Sie, bis der Installationsprozess abgeschlossen ist. Während der Installation werden Sie möglicherweise aufgefordert, die Schritte zu bestätigen oder zusätzliche Komponenten zu installieren. Treffen Sie entsprechend Ihren Anforderungen geeignete Entscheidungen.

Wenn die Installation abgeschlossen ist, zeigt das Installationsprogramm eine Meldung an, dass die Installation erfolgreich abgeschlossen wurde. Jetzt ist PostgreSQL einsatzbereit. Lesen Sie den Artikel weiter, um zu erfahren, wie Sie eine Datenbank erstellen und eine Verbindung zu dieser Datenbank einrichten.

Installieren von PostgreSQL unter Windows: Konfigurieren von Parametern

Nach der erfolgreichen Installation von PostgreSQL unter Windows müssen Sie einige Parameter konfigurieren, um sicherzustellen, dass die Datenbank optimal funktioniert. In dieser Anleitung werden wir uns die grundlegenden Einstellungen ansehen, die nach der Installation empfohlen werden.

1. Einrichten von Kennwörtern für Benutzer

Standardmäßig legt PostgreSQL Passwörter für Benutzer fest postgres und postgres_superuser. Sie müssen diese Kennwörter ändern, um die Sicherheit der Datenbank zu gewährleisten. Führen Sie dazu die folgenden Schritte aus:

  1. Öffnen Sie eine Eingabeaufforderung, und geben Sie Folgendes ein psql -U postgres.
  2. Geben Sie in der angezeigten Eingabeaufforderung Folgendes ein \password postgres so ändern Sie das Benutzerpasswort postgres.
  3. Führen Sie ähnliche Schritte für den Benutzer aus postgres_superuser.

2. Konfigurieren der Speichereinstellungen

PostgreSQL verwendet Speicherparameter, um die Datenbank optimal zu nutzen. Führen Sie die folgenden Schritte aus, um diese Einstellungen zu konfigurieren:

  1. Öffnen Sie die Datei postgresql.conf, die sich in einem Ordner befindet data in dem PostgreSQL installiert ist.
  2. Suchen Sie nach Zeilen, die mit beginnen #shared_buffers und #work_mem, und lösche das Zeichen # am Anfang einer Zeile.
  3. Stellen Sie die Werte für diese Parameter entsprechend den gewünschten Einstellungen ein.

3. Konfigurieren des Datenbankzugriffs

Standardmäßig erlaubt PostgreSQL nur vom lokalen Rechner aus Zugriff auf die Datenbank. Wenn Sie von anderen Computern aus auf die Datenbank zugreifen möchten, führen Sie die folgenden Schritte aus:

  1. Öffnen Sie die Datei postgresql.conf.
  2. Suchen Sie nach der Zeile, die den Parameter enthält listen_addresses, und ändern Sie den Wert in '*'.
  3. Speichern Sie die Datei, und starten Sie den PostgreSQL-Dienst neu, damit die Änderungen wirksam werden.

Nachdem Sie diese Einstellungen vorgenommen haben, ist PostgreSQL für die Verwendung unter Windows bereit. Denken Sie daran, alle Änderungen zu speichern und den PostgreSQL-Dienst nach dem Konfigurieren der Parameter neu zu starten.

Auswählen des Installationsverzeichnisses für PostgreSQL

Sie können jedoch jedes andere verfügbare Verzeichnis auf Ihrem Computer auswählen. Befolgen Sie die folgenden Schritte, um das Installationsverzeichnis auszuwählen:

  1. Nach dem Ausführen des Installationsprogramms von PostgreSQL für Windows wird das Fenster "Komponenten auswählen" geöffnet.
  2. In diesem Fenster können Sie die Komponenten auswählen, die Sie installieren möchten. Lassen Sie die gewünschten Komponenten ausgewählt, und klicken Sie auf "Next", um fortzufahren.
  3. Im nächsten Bildschirm "Installationsverzeichnis auswählen" haben Sie die Möglichkeit, ein Installationsverzeichnis auszuwählen. Wenn Sie es ändern möchten, klicken Sie auf die Schaltfläche "Durchsuchen" und wählen Sie das gewünschte Verzeichnis aus. Klicken Sie dann auf die Schaltfläche "Weiter".
  4. Auf dem letzten Bildschirm informiert Sie das Installationsprogramm, dass Sie bereit sind, PostgreSQL zu installieren. Überprüfen Sie die ausgewählten Optionen sorgfältig. Wenn alles richtig ist, klicken Sie auf "Next", um mit der Installation zu beginnen.

Wenn Sie das PostgreSQL-Installationsverzeichnis ausgewählt haben, können Sie mit der Installation und Konfiguration der Datenbank auf Ihrem Computer fortfahren.